Last year, my Dad's side of the family was very blessed with a handsome set of twin boys and a beautiful little girl. I looked on the Internet for some cute ideas and found at MarthaStewart.com two different pairs of shoes, a kimono pattern, a bib pattern, and a simple hat pattern. Here are my creations...
For the boys... Their Dad (my cousin) played baseball from grade school, through college, and semi pro. I had some vintage material, that I inherited from my late grandmother, that resembles baseball pants. Their Mom graduate from University of AL and is a HUGE fan. I also made a set of hats and hand-sewn two sets of booties for each little boy. Here is what I sent.
I altered the pattern for more of a "boy look".
The bibs are reversible, one side is denim with the Letter A in crimson and the other side is a baseball diamond the the first letter of the baby's name.
I changed the buttons to a baseball bat, glove, and ball instead of teddy bears.
For the little girl, both parents are bike riders. I made the same thing for her but instead of boots, I made cute little slippers.
I hand embroidered a bike on one side and the other side of the bib matches the kimono.
I hand embroidered the letter H on one side and the other side of the bib matches the kimono.
